Jodhpur police have registered a case against 'Lady Don' Sumta Bishnoi and others for allegedly defrauding a businessman of Rs 2.45 crore. The accused had promised to secure contracts and anticipatory bail.
Jodhpur police have initiated legal proceedings against a woman identified as 'Lady Don' Sumta Bishnoi, along with several other individuals. The case stems from allegations of a significant financial fraud amounting to Rs 2.45 crore.
According to the complaint, the accused individuals allegedly deceived a businessman by promising to facilitate contracts for the Sanwariyaji Temple Trust. They also reportedly assured the victim of securing anticipatory bail.
Based on the complaint, a formal case has been registered, and the police are now investigating the matter further. The investigation aims to uncover the full extent of the alleged fraud and bring the involved parties to justice.
